Original Description
Bierstadt’s Landscape Rockland County California* is a breathtaking example of the artist’s mastery in capturing the sublime grandeur of the American West. Painted in the mid-19th century during the Hudson River School movement, this work embodies the romanticized yet detailed portrayal of nature, characteristic of Bierstadt’s style. The composition likely features dramatic light effects—perhaps golden sunset hues or misty dawn—casting an ethereal glow over rugged cliffs, tranquil water, and lush foliage. As a leading figure of the Hudson River School, Bierstadt’s paintings celebrated the untouched wilderness, reflecting the 19th-century American ethos of expansionism and Manifest Destiny. His works, including this one, played a pivotal role in shaping the nation’s perception of its landscapes and are now treasured as icons of American art history, often housed in major museums like the Metropolitan Museum of Art or the Smithsonian.
